jQuery设置和去除自定义属性教程

概述

本教程将向你介绍如何使用jQuery设置和去除自定义属性。通过学习本教程,你将能够掌握这一常用的开发技巧,提升你的开发能力。

流程图

st=>start: 开始
op1=>operation: 创建元素并设置自定义属性
op2=>operation: 获取元素的自定义属性值
op3=>operation: 去除元素的自定义属性
e=>end: 结束

st->op1->op2->op3->e

详细步骤

下面是详细步骤的表格形式:

步骤 描述
1 创建元素并设置自定义属性
2 获取元素的自定义属性值
3 去除元素的自定义属性

接下来,我们将逐个步骤进行详细介绍。

步骤1:创建元素并设置自定义属性

在这一步中,我们将展示如何创建一个元素并设置自定义属性。

首先,我们需要创建一个HTML元素,可以使用jQuery的$()函数来实现。例如,我们创建一个<div>元素并给它设置一个自定义属性data-id,属性值为"123"

```javascript
let divElement = $("<div>");
divElement.attr("data-id", "123");

代码解析:
- `let divElement = $("<div>");`:创建了一个`<div>`元素,并将其赋值给变量`divElement`。
- `divElement.attr("data-id", "123");`:使用`attr()`函数给元素设置了一个自定义属性`data-id`,属性值为`"123"`。

### 步骤2:获取元素的自定义属性值
在这一步中,我们将学习如何获取元素的自定义属性值。

假设我们已经创建了一个带有自定义属性的元素。现在,我们需要获取该元素的自定义属性值。

```markdown
```javascript
let dataId = divElement.attr("data-id");
console.log(dataId);

代码解析:
- `let dataId = divElement.attr("data-id");`:使用`attr()`函数获取元素的自定义属性值,并将其赋值给变量`dataId`。
- `console.log(dataId);`:打印出自定义属性的值,以便我们在控制台中查看。

### 步骤3:去除元素的自定义属性
在这一步中,我们将学习如何去除元素的自定义属性。

假设我们已经有一个带有自定义属性的元素,现在我们想要去除这个属性。

```markdown
```javascript
divElement.removeAttr("data-id");

代码解析:
- `divElement.removeAttr("data-id");`:使用`removeAttr()`函数去除元素的自定义属性。

## 总结
通过本教程,你已经学会了如何使用jQuery设置和去除自定义属性。这是一个非常常用的开发技巧,你可以在实际项目中广泛使用。记住,创建元素并设置自定义属性需要使用`attr()`函数,获取元素的自定义属性值需要使用`attr()`函数,去除元素的自定义属性需要使用`removeAttr()`函数。

希望这篇教程对你有所帮助,祝你在开发中取得更多的成功!

## 参考链接
- [jQuery官方文档](